W3.CSS Color Schemes

Welcome to The Coding College, your ultimate destination for coding and design resources! In this guide, we will dive into W3.CSS Color Schemes, a powerful feature that helps you implement well-designed and harmonious color combinations on your website effortlessly.

With W3.CSS, color schemes are simple to use, highly flexible, and perfect for ensuring a professional, visually appealing design. Whether you are designing a personal blog, a portfolio, or a business website, color schemes ensure a consistent and aesthetic user experience.

What Are W3.CSS Color Schemes?

W3.CSS Color Schemes are prebuilt sets of colors that complement each other. They provide an easy way to style your website’s:

  • Backgrounds
  • Text
  • Headers
  • Buttons
  • Navigation Menus

By combining a series of matching colors, W3.CSS allows developers to focus on layout and functionality while ensuring the design looks polished.

Why Use W3.CSS Color Schemes?

Here are some benefits of using W3.CSS color schemes:

  1. Predefined Consistency: Ready-to-use harmonious colors eliminate design guesswork.
  2. Time-Saving: No need to spend time choosing HEX or RGB values.
  3. Professional Appeal: Schemes are designed to look modern and visually balanced.
  4. Ease of Use: Simple class-based system. No complex CSS required.

Built-In W3.CSS Color Schemes

W3.CSS provides the following color schemes that include variations for background and text:

1. Dark Color Scheme

Perfect for websites needing a sleek, dark-themed appearance.

ClassDescription
w3-blackSolid black background.
w3-dark-greyDark grey background.
w3-text-whiteWhite text for contrast.

Example:

<div class="w3-black w3-text-white w3-padding">
  Dark Color Scheme Example
</div>
<div class="w3-dark-grey w3-padding w3-text-white">
  This is dark grey with white text.
</div>

2. Light Color Scheme

Best for clean, minimalist designs with a bright feel.

ClassDescription
w3-whiteSolid white background.
w3-light-greyLight grey background.
w3-text-blackBlack text for contrast.

Example:

<div class="w3-white w3-text-black w3-padding">
  Light Color Scheme Example
</div>
<div class="w3-light-grey w3-padding">
  This is light grey with default text color.
</div>

3. Primary Color Scheme

Ideal for highlighting key sections of your website with bold primary colors.

ClassColor
w3-blueBlue background.
w3-redRed background.
w3-greenGreen background.

Example:

<div class="w3-blue w3-padding w3-text-white">Blue Background</div>
<div class="w3-red w3-padding w3-text-white">Red Background</div>
<div class="w3-green w3-padding w3-text-white">Green Background</div>

4. Accent Color Scheme

Use accent colors to create vibrant highlights for buttons, icons, or notifications.

ClassDescription
w3-amberAmber (yellowish tone).
w3-pinkSoft, vibrant pink.
w3-cyanLight cyan (blue-green).

Example:

<div class="w3-amber w3-padding w3-text-black">Amber Accent</div>
<div class="w3-pink w3-padding w3-text-white">Pink Accent</div>
<div class="w3-cyan w3-padding w3-text-black">Cyan Accent</div>

5. Neutral Color Scheme

For a subtle, elegant look suitable for professional websites.

ClassDescription
w3-greyNeutral grey background.
w3-brownSoft brown background.
w3-light-greyLight grey background.

Example:

<div class="w3-grey w3-padding w3-text-white">Grey Background</div>
<div class="w3-brown w3-padding w3-text-white">Brown Background</div>
<div class="w3-light-grey w3-padding">Light Grey Background</div>

Applying Color Schemes

1. Background Colors

You can easily apply background colors using the w3-[color] classes.

Example:

<div class="w3-blue w3-padding">This is a blue background.</div>
<div class="w3-light-grey w3-padding">Light grey background.</div>

2. Text Colors

Use w3-text-[color] to set text colors.

Example:

<p class="w3-text-red">This is red text.</p>
<p class="w3-text-cyan">This is cyan text.</p>

3. Buttons with Color Schemes

Add buttons with contrasting color schemes for better visibility.

Example:

<button class="w3-button w3-blue w3-hover-green">Blue Button</button>
<button class="w3-button w3-red w3-hover-amber">Red Button</button>
<button class="w3-button w3-grey w3-hover-brown">Grey Button</button>

Custom Color Schemes

While W3.CSS provides predefined color schemes, you can also create custom schemes to match your branding.

Example:

<style>
  .custom-orange {
    background-color: #ff8800; /* Custom Orange */
    color: white;
  }
</style>

<div class="custom-orange w3-padding">Custom Orange Scheme</div>

Best Practices for Using W3.CSS Color Schemes

  1. Consistency: Stick to one or two color schemes throughout your website.
  2. Contrast: Ensure sufficient contrast between background and text colors for readability.
  3. Highlight Key Elements: Use bold colors for buttons, CTAs, or important sections.
  4. Test for Accessibility: Make sure color choices are visually accessible to all users.

Conclusion

W3.CSS Color Schemes are a game-changer for web developers, offering consistent, professional, and modern color options out of the box. Whether you need a dark scheme, a light scheme, or vibrant accents, W3.CSS has you covered.

Implementing these schemes is as easy as adding a class, allowing you to focus on your site’s functionality and user experience.

For more tutorials and web development guides, explore The Coding College—your trusted resource for learning and growth.

Leave a Comment